Red Dot // Rifle

Aimpoint® Academy
$600 per person | 2 Days

Aimpoint® Academy Rifle Red Dot is a two-day course that is designed to give students a thorough understanding of key concepts, principles, and techniques that relate to the use of Aimpoint® red dot sights (RDS) for combat or defensive shooting. The course focuses on maximizing the benefits of the red dot sight in terms of speed and accuracy. We’ll also dispel some myths related to RDS, revisit marksmanship fundamentals from a coaching perspective, and address some advanced topics like CQB moving and shooting and low light rifle employment.

While the material is fundamental in nature, this is an instructor-level course. The course is highly customizable, however, so it can (and typically will) be adjusted to the skill level and needs of each client agency.

COURSE TOPICS

    • Key concepts, including parallax, minute of angle, and trajectory
    • Mounting, cleaning, and maintaining Aimpoint sights
    • Rifle marksmanship fundamentals
    • Understanding and establishing zero
    • Positional shooting
    • Shooting from cover
    • Rapid target acquisition
    • Multiple target engagement and rapid target transitions
    • Moving and shooting inside of structures
    • Shooting techniques for halls and stairways
    • Searching for, assessing, and engaging targets in low light

PREREQUISITES

This course is open to US military, law enforcement, and select security professionals.

EQUIPMENT REQUIREMENTS

    • Rifle/ carbine with optical sight, sling, and at least 4 magazines
    • Duty/ tactical gear (with ability to carry at least 3 spare rifle mags)
    • PPE (eye and double ear protection; hat or helmet; body armor is optional but recommended)
    • Notepad & pen
    • Approximately 600 rounds of rifle ammunition

    * While we recommend that you use your own gear if available, all required gear, including rifle and optic, is available fur use during this course.
